The Role

Astronomers play a crucial role in expanding our knowledge of the universe, studying everything from distant galaxies to the intricate details of our solar system. Their research helps to answer fundamental questions about the origins of stars, planets, and the universe itself. Working in a variety of settings, including universities, research institutions, and observatories, astronomers utilize cutting-edge technology and theoretical models to push the boundaries of human understanding.

In their daily work, astronomers often find themselves immersed in a blend of observational and theoretical tasks. They spend significant time at telescopes, either in observatories or via remote access, collecting data on various celestial phenomena. This hands-on experience is complemented by extensive data analysis, where they employ sophisticated software tools and mathematical techniques to draw meaningful conclusions from their observations.

  • Observational Research: Astronomers spend a considerable amount of time observing celestial events, utilizing both ground-based and space-based telescopes to capture data across various wavelengths.
  • Data Analysis: They meticulously analyze the data collected, often employing statistical methods and computer simulations to interpret complex astronomical phenomena.
  • Collaborative Projects: Working alongside physicists, engineers, and other scientists, astronomers collaborate on research projects that require a multidisciplinary approach.
  • Publishing and Presenting: A critical aspect of their role involves writing research papers and presenting findings at conferences, contributing to the broader scientific community.
  • Continuous Learning: The field of astronomy is ever-evolving, and successful astronomers dedicate time to staying informed about the latest discoveries and technological advancements.
  • Outreach and Education: Many astronomers engage in outreach programs, sharing their passion for the universe with the public and inspiring future generations of scientists.

The challenges faced by astronomers can be significant, from the need for precision in data collection to the complexities of interpreting results in a field filled with uncertainties. However, the rewards are equally compelling; the thrill of discovering new celestial bodies or phenomena, contributing to our understanding of the cosmos, and inspiring others make this career deeply fulfilling.
